Understanding OBC Section 9.13.3: Waterproofing Materials and Application

9.13.3.2. Approved Waterproofing Materials

The OBC lists several approved standards for waterproofing membranes, ensuring durability across Ontario's diverse climates. These include:

  • ASTM D4811 / D4811M for nonvulcanized rubber sheet flashing.
  • CAN/CGSB-37.54 for Polyvinyl Chloride (PVC) membranes.
  • CAN/CSA-A123.4 for asphalt-based built-up systems.
  • CSA A123.17 for glass felt waterproofing.

9.13.3.3. Preparation of Surface Requirements

Before application, surfaces must be meticulously prepared. Under Section 9.13.3.3, unit masonry walls must be parged with at least 6 mm of mortar below ground level. For projects utilizing Insulated Concrete Forms (ICF), the specific instructions of the ICF manufacturer must be followed to maintain material integrity. All surfaces must be free of ice, snow, frost, dust, and debris to ensure maximum adhesion.

9.13.3.4. Application of Waterproofing Membranes

Application must follow manufacturer specifications regarding priming, quantity, and curing times. Key requirements include:

  • Continuity: Waterproofing must be continuous across joints and junctions between building elements.
  • Water Management: The work area must remain dry during application and curing.
  • Mechanical Protection: Waterproofed surfaces must be protected with suitable materials to prevent damage during the backfilling process.
